
Stainless steel is a popular choice for baking cakes as it is easy to clean, durable, and versatile. However, stainless steel is not a great conductor of heat, which may result in longer baking times. Thicker pans made of materials such as light-coloured aluminium, anodized aluminium, or aluminized steel are often preferred as they heat up more slowly and evenly, reducing the likelihood of the cake being overbaked or gummy in the middle. Additionally, glass pans are not recommended for cakes as they are poor conductors of heat, resulting in longer baking times and potentially uneven cooking.

Stainless steel is a poor heat conductor, which may lead to uneven baking
When it comes to cake pans, it is generally recommended to use a thicker construction, as this will heat more slowly and evenly. This is important to ensure the cake cooks through evenly, without burning or undercooking certain areas. Pans made from light-coloured aluminium, anodized aluminium, or aluminized steel are often recommended for cake baking due to their even heat distribution.
Dark-coloured pans, such as those made from cast iron, should be avoided as they conduct too much heat, baking cakes too quickly on the outside. This can lead to an overbaked exterior and a gummy or underbaked middle. Non-stick pans should also be avoided for similar reasons, as they tend to be darker and less versatile.
While stainless steel pans may not be the best choice for even baking, they can still be used with some adjustments. It is recommended to use parchment paper or butter and flour to line the pan, as this can help with removing the cake after baking. Additionally, adjusting the oven temperature and baking time may be necessary to ensure the cake cooks evenly.
In conclusion, while stainless steel pans are durable and versatile, they may not be the best choice for baking cakes due to their poor heat conduction. However, with some adjustments, they can still be used successfully. For the most even baking results, it is recommended to choose a thicker pan made from a material that is a better conductor of heat, such as light-coloured aluminium.

Stainless steel pans with plastic handles are not oven-safe
Stainless steel pans are a staple in many kitchens due to their resilience, ease of maintenance, and ability to withstand high temperatures. They are also versatile, durable, and excellent at handling high temperatures without warping or deteriorating. However, stainless steel pans with plastic handles are not oven-safe.
Plastic handles on pans are generally not suited for high oven temperatures. Cheaper plastics tend to melt at around 100 degrees Celsius, while certain other plastics can withstand temperatures of up to 180 degrees Celsius. The plastic quality used to make the handles is important to consider, as the melting plastic can ruin the taste of the food and produce toxic fumes that are dangerous to health.
Therefore, it is recommended to invest in a pan without plastic handles. Metal handles are generally safe for oven use, and pans with metal handles offer more flexibility in baking without the limitations of temperature allowances or time duration.

Light-coloured pans are preferable to dark pans, which conduct too much heat
When it comes to baking cakes, the type of pan you use can significantly impact the outcome. While stainless steel cookware is a popular choice for its durability and ease of cleaning, it's important to understand how different materials and colours of pans can affect the baking process.
Light-coloured pans, such as those made from aluminium or aluminized steel, are generally preferable to dark pans when it comes to cake baking. This is because light-coloured pans reflect heat, preventing the cake from overbaking on the outside and becoming dense in the middle. On the other hand, dark pans absorb more heat, causing the cake to bake too quickly on the outside. This creates an insulating layer that either overcooks the cake or makes it sink and become gummy in the middle.
Additionally, non-stick pans, which tend to be darker, are less versatile. Some cake recipes require the batter to cling to the sides of the pan, which is not possible with a non-stick surface. However, if you prefer a non-stick pan, you can always make any pan non-stick by greasing it with butter or flour.
It's worth noting that the material of the pan can also affect the baking process. Stainless steel, for example, is not a great heat conductor, and while it is durable and easy to clean, it may not be the best choice for even heat distribution. Aluminium, on the other hand, is known for its even heat conductivity, making it a popular choice for cake pans.
Overall, when choosing a pan for baking cakes, it's important to consider both the colour and the material. Light-coloured pans made from materials with good heat conductivity, such as aluminium or aluminized steel, will help ensure your cakes bake evenly and don't overcook on the outside while remaining raw in the middle.
